Baked Brie in Puff Pastry

Baked Brie in Puff Pastry: Gooey cheese topped with cranberries, pecans, orange, and rosemary, encased in flaky pastry. Fantastic appetizer!
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time1 hour
Resting Time:5 minutes
Total Time1 hour 15 minutes
Course: Appetizer, Snack
Cuisine: American
Keyword: baked brie, baked brie in puff pastry, baked brie puff pastry, baked brie recipe
Servings: 8 slices
Calories: 201kcal

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up cranberries I used a combination of frozen and dried
  • 1/4 cup pecans
  • 3 tablespoons orange marmalade
  • 2 teaspoons brandy
  • 1/2 teaspoon rosemary fresh, finely minced
  • 1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
  • 8 ounces puff pastry (approx.)
  • egg wash (one egg beaten with a teaspoon or two of water to thin it to a brushable consistency)

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F and line a baking sheet with parchment.
  • Place the cranberries, pecans, marmalade, brandy, rosemary, and crushed red pepper in a small bowl and stir to combine.
  • Place the wheel of brie in the center of the sheet of puff pastry, and top the brie with the fruit mixture.
  • Fold the sides of the pastry up and over the cheese, pleating and folding as necessary.
  • Brush the pastry all over with egg wash, and bake until deeply golden brown and crisp (approx. 50 to 60 minutes.
  • Cool for 5 to 10 minutes before slicing.
